Output d40dd6cf53630fa6111e076a1f6e127182e3d8975f70d232efcf5c0d3aa51008:1

value
1677500
script pubkey
OP_0 OP_PUSHBYTES_20 16b58084833b2b62a96eee59c61c12703de5e916
address
ltc1qz66cppyr8v4k92twaevuv8qjwq77t6gk9n9v3t
transaction
d40dd6cf53630fa6111e076a1f6e127182e3d8975f70d232efcf5c0d3aa51008
spent
true